Core Concepts in LVT Production
At its core, LVT manufacturing involves several key steps:
* **Material Selection:** High-quality vinyl resins, plasticizers, and stabilizers are essential for producing durable and long-lasting LVT. Manufacturers often use virgin vinyl or recycled content, each with its own set of advantages and considerations.
* **Design and Printing:** Advanced printing technologies allow manufacturers to create realistic visuals that mimic natural materials. Embossing techniques add texture and depth, further enhancing the realism.
* **Layer Construction:** LVT typically consists of multiple layers, including a wear layer, a print layer, a core layer, and a backing layer. The wear layer is crucial for protecting the flooring from scratches, stains, and wear. The core layer provides stability and support.
* **Cutting and Finishing:** The LVT is cut into individual tiles or planks and finished with a protective coating to enhance its durability and appearance.
* **Quality Control:** Rigorous quality control measures are essential to ensure that the LVT meets industry standards and customer expectations.

High-Performance Commercial LVT: An Expert Explanation
High-performance commercial LVT is a specialized type of luxury vinyl tile designed for use in high-traffic commercial environments such as offices, retail stores, hospitals, and schools. It differs from residential LVT in several key aspects:
* **Thicker Wear Layer:** Commercial LVT typically features a thicker wear layer (20 mil or higher) to provide superior resistance to scratches, scuffs, and stains.
* **Enhanced Durability:** The core layer is often reinforced with fiberglass or other materials to enhance its stability and resistance to indentation.
* **Waterproof Construction:** Many commercial LVT products are 100% waterproof, making them ideal for use in areas prone to moisture.
* **Slip Resistance:** Commercial LVT often features a textured surface to improve slip resistance and enhance safety.
Leading manufacturers of high-performance commercial LVT include Shaw Industries, Armstrong Flooring, and Mannington Commercial. These companies have a long history of innovation and a reputation for producing high-quality flooring products.

Insightful Q&A Section
Here are 10 insightful questions and expert answers related to LVT manufacturers and their products:
1. **Question:** What are the key differences between virgin vinyl and recycled vinyl in LVT manufacturing?
* **Answer:** Virgin vinyl is made from newly produced raw materials, while recycled vinyl is made from post-consumer or post-industrial waste. Virgin vinyl typically offers superior performance characteristics, while recycled vinyl is a more sustainable option. The best LVT manufacturers will clearly state the composition of their products.
2. **Question:** How does the thickness of the wear layer impact the durability of LVT flooring?
* **Answer:** A thicker wear layer provides greater resistance to scratches, scuffs, and stains, extending the lifespan of the flooring. For commercial applications, a wear layer of 20 mil or higher is generally recommended.
3. **Question:** What are the advantages of using a click-lock system for LVT installation?
* **Answer:** Click-lock systems simplify the installation process, reducing installation time and labor costs. They also eliminate the need for adhesives, making it a cleaner and more environmentally friendly option.
4. **Question:** How can I ensure that my LVT flooring is properly maintained?
* **Answer:** Regular sweeping and occasional mopping are typically sufficient to maintain LVT flooring. Avoid using harsh chemicals or abrasive cleaners, as these can damage the surface.
5. **Question:** What are the signs of a high-quality LVT manufacturer?
* **Answer:** A high-quality LVT manufacturer will use high-quality materials, employ advanced manufacturing techniques, adhere to strict quality control standards, and offer a comprehensive warranty.
6. **Question:** Are there any specific certifications I should look for when choosing LVT flooring?
* **Answer:** Look for certifications such as FloorScore, which indicates that the flooring meets strict indoor air quality standards.
7. **Question:** How does embossing affect the look and feel of LVT flooring?
* **Answer:** Embossing adds texture and depth to the surface of the LVT, enhancing its realism and creating a more tactile experience. Embossed-in-register (EIR) technology aligns the embossing with the printed image, further enhancing the realism.
8. **Question:** What is the difference between LVT and WPC flooring?
* **Answer:** LVT (Luxury Vinyl Tile) is made primarily of vinyl, while WPC (Wood Plastic Composite) flooring has a core made of wood plastic composite material. WPC is often thicker and more rigid than LVT.
9. **Question:** How can I find LVT manufacturers that prioritize sustainability?
* **Answer:** Look for manufacturers that use recycled content, employ sustainable manufacturing processes, and offer products with environmental certifications such as LEED.
10. **Question:** What are some common mistakes to avoid when installing LVT flooring?
* **Answer:** Common mistakes include improper subfloor preparation, using the wrong type of adhesive, and failing to allow the LVT to acclimate to the room temperature before installation.
